Properly clean them using a mushroom brush or damp kitchen … WebDec 2, 2016 · To start with, it is a good idea to “pre-dry” your fresh mushrooms. This will get a lot of the excess moisture out of them and prevent them going moldy. To do this, place your magic mushrooms on a plate and have a fan blow over them until they look slightly shriveled and feel dry to the touch. things by dauphine orleans hotels
